2. Diodes: An electric current can only flow through a diode in one direction. An
electrical device having the anode and cathode at both ends is called a diode. When
the anode receives a positive voltage and the cathode receives a negative voltage,
electric current can flow. The inversion of these voltages prevents the current from
flowing.
